- # Wete R2
- 
- Round two of the Wete keyboard. Now uses the ATmega32u4, adds an encoder, and switches the indicator LEDs to RGB.
- * Keyboard Maintainer: [Ramon Imbao](https://github.com/ramonimbao)
- * Hardware Supported: ATmega32u4
- Make example for this keyboard (after setting up your build environment):
- make rmi_kb/wete/v2:default
- Flashing example for this keyboard:
- make rmi_kb/wete/v2:default:flash

- ## Bootloader
- Enter the bootloader in 3 ways:
- * **Bootmagic reset**: Hold down the upper left key and plug in the keyboard
- * **Physical reset button**: Briefly press the reset button on the back of the PCB.
- * **Keycode in layout**: Press the key mapped to `QK_BOOT` if it is available
